NETFLIX UPS THE ANTE IN GLOBAL PREMIERE FOR 'SQUID GAME 2'

We were part of the handful of Philippine journalists and content creators who immersed in the world of "Squid Game" in Seoul, South Korea and it was the perfect event to end the year with a bang and to remind us of how impactful and intense the massively popular this hit show from South Korea is.

The impact of "Squid Game" transcends all continents and cultures that the event was also a melting pot of invited content creators with over one billion in reach, according to Netflix.

Now that's massive! The three-day event was full of activities that were well-spaced and bursting with content.

There were welcome socials at the hip Arzu Cheongdam, where we met Filipino content creators based in Los Angeles, Angelo and Alexandra Marasigan, Nava Rose and Katrina Bruno.

The next day, we started bright and early as we headed to Hongdae, where Netflix transformed a building into the "Squid Game" island.

We were all decked out in the exclusive Puma x Squid Game 2 tracksuit and sneakers as we first headed for activity No. 1, which was a TikTok dance trend, ala Pink Soldiers, which taught to us by the popular 1 Million Dance choreographer Harimu. I was grouped with Kapuso stars Sofia Andres and Allen Ansay, who had natural swagger, thankfully!
